Questa guida ti aiuta a comprendere l'esperienza dell'utente quando sceglie gli elementi multimediali.
Seguendo il flusso standard dell'API Picker, la selezione inizia dopo che l'app mostra pickerUri
e mentre l'app esegue il polling per fare in modo che mediaItemsSet
restituisca true.
Per visualizzare uno di questi passaggi sul tuo dispositivo, dai un'occhiata alla nostra app di esempio.
Avvia la sessione di scelta
Dopo aver creato una sessione, l'app deve mostrare pickerUri
ai suoi utenti.
- Mostra
pickerUri
sia come codice QR sia come URL. - Fornisci un testo utile accanto a
pickerUri
. Ad esempio, "Scansiona questo codice per aprire Google Foto e selezionare i tuoi articoli". - Per i dispositivi con funzionalità di inserimento limitate (ad es. chioschi, tablet, smart TV), consulta i consigli del produttore dell'hardware sulle dimensioni del testo e sulla larghezza del codice QR.
Cercare e selezionare le foto
Quando un utente accede al pickerUri
, viene indirizzato a una pagina di selezione delle foto all'interno dell'app Google Foto.
In questa pagina verranno sempre visualizzate le foto più recenti della raccolta di Google Foto dell'utente. Gli album, i preferiti e altre categorie di foto comuni non vengono visualizzati direttamente. Gli utenti possono cercare foto utilizzando vari criteri, come parole chiave, date, località e titoli degli album.
Se la tua app utilizza album, date o altre categorie di foto comuni, aiuta i tuoi utenti chiedendo di eseguire una ricerca non appena aprono l'app Google Foto.
Ad esempio, se chiedi agli utenti di condividere un album specifico, puoi includere il seguente testo nella stessa pagina in cui gli utenti si connettono a Google Foto: "Connettiti a Google Foto, quindi cerca l'album che vuoi condividere".
Dopo la ricerca, l'utente può selezionare uno o più elementi dai risultati.
Schermata Fine
Una volta che l'utente ha premuto il pulsante "Fine" e completato la scelta, viene visualizzata la schermata "Fine".
Per offrire agli utenti la possibilità di selezionare altre foto, mostra di nuovo il pulsante pickerUri
nella tua app. Se gli utenti accedono al pulsante pickerUri
per la seconda volta, verrà
creata una nuova sessione di scelta.